Pat Proft


Pat Proft, a comedic writer and performer, was born in Columbia Heights, Minnesota on April 3, 1947. His professional journey started at Dudley Riggs' Brave New Workshop, located in Minneapolis. Later, in the mid-1970s, he transitioned into writing for both television and cinema.

Proft's writing credits include a substantial list of movies (including several ventures with ZAZ, and The Star Wars Holiday Special); however, he has only taken on directing duties for a single film, Wrongfully Accused, which starred Leslie Nielsen.
